How much time, effort and money are you willing to put into a vape?
They can easily knock you on your ass even if you have a super high nic tolerance I assure you
But you gotta get a good powerful one, the cheap ones are garbage
The powerful ones cost a good amount of money and require some practice to learn how to use, but IMO there is no better nicotine delivery device than a vaporizer once your lungs get used to the sensation
